§ 19-863.45 — County building inspector.

There is hereby authorized the creation of the office of county building inspector for each county adopting a building and/or fire code. Said building inspector shall be appointed by the board of county commissioners at such compensation and terms as it may prescribe and deem necessary; provided, however, for any person to be eligible for the appointment to the office of building inspector he must have completed a minimum of a high school education and he must have a minimum of ten (10) years actual experience in the building and construction industry and be thoroughly familiar with building, construction, codes, methods and procedures. Legislative History

Added by Laws 1965, c. 350, § 2, emerg. eff. June 28, 1965.
